The Rusk Area Arts Alliance (RAAA) was founded in 2006 by a small group of concerned artists to enhance the quality of life and art in the area and to help Rusk County become a travel destination. The goal is to promote a wide variety of arts. It is within this mix of talented people that wood carvers and actors can share dreams and ideas with writers, musicians and all their fellow artists. The diversity of the group is the root of its strength.
